biography
Mahmoud Ibrahim is a 25 year old Egyptian filmmaker. He was among the first class of students to graduate from the Higher Institute of Cinema in Alexandria in 2023. He is interested in the relationship between the individual and the city, and the intersection of collective and personal archives. His debut short film “The last day” participated in Berlinale International Film Festival 75 in the Forum Expanded. He co-founded HandyCam Films, an independent collective that seeks to explore new art spaces and create alternative production methods.

Kafr el Dawwar – Athens
working title
Kafr el Dawwar – Athens
project status
in development
logline / short synopsis
In a forgotten industrial city on Egypt’s edge, a young man, Ahmed prepares to risk everything for a new life in Greece, while his older brother, Gamal clings to him and to a past that is rapidly vanishing with their hometown.
